HST 588 - Twentieth-Century Mexico Credit Hours: 3 Mexico from the Revolution of 1910 to the present, emphasizing Mexico’s influence upon the Cuban Nicaraguan and other revolutions; its role as a member of the Middle American Community and of Latin America at large. May be taught concurrently with HST 688. Cannot receive credit for both HST 588 and HST 688.
Prerequisite: 50 hours. Lecture contact hours: 3
Typically offered: Demand
